As the Revenant episode nears its conclusion in less than two weeks, Destiny 2 introduces an exciting event that allows players to acquire some impressive gear at a low cost.

This year’s event resembles the previous Riven’s Wishes, where players engage in quests to earn exclusive Bento Tokens. To get started, make sure to collect quests from the Drifter, as they not only confer tokens, but could also reward players with the highly sought-after Chatterwhite shader.

With your hard-earned tokens, a diverse range of items is available for purchase from Eris on the Moon. However, not all items in her inventory are worth your tokens, so we’ve compiled a ranking system to help you make better spending decisions.

11 Artifice Armor

Unsatisfactory Rolls

Cost

2 Bento Tokens (per armor piece)

Experienced players typically seek armor rolls featuring “spiky”stats with enhanced resilience across all classes. Moreover, pieces with aggregate stats below 65 tend to be ineffective for high-level build crafting.

Eris offers Artifice armor for 2 Bento Tokens each, including items like Biosphere Explorer (Titan), Hinterland (Hunter), and Ossuary (Warlock). However, farming Artifice armor from Dungeons is a more efficient use of your time, as Eris’s offerings are not worth your tokens.

The armor rolls available are subpar, and none meet the expected standards. Opt for spending your Bento Tokens on other items.

9 Spoils of Conquest

No Farming Necessary

destiny2-048

Cost

1 Bento Token for 25 Spoils

Spoils of Conquest currency is obtainable by completing raid encounters and unlocking raid chests. The only instance where you might consider spending your Bento Tokens here is if you’re falling a bit short or lack the time to participate in raids—after all, adventuring with a full Fireteam is often a more enjoyable experience.

Moreover, there’s a solo method to accumulate Spoils of Conquest. You can utilize checkpoint bots to maintain raid and dungeon checkpoints, enabling easy access without needing to navigate previous challenges.

Note that you have limited purchases. You can buy Spoils three times, granting a total of 75 if you spend all your tokens.

8 Ascendant Alloy

Crucial Crafting Resource

destiny2-045

Cost

1 Bento Token for 2 Alloys

Ascendant Alloys are essential materials used for enhancing weapon perks, allowing players to Masterwork their crafted or upgraded weapons.

While they can be purchased from Master Rahool at significant Glimmer costs (along with 10 Enhancement Prisms and 50,000 Glimmer), a more dependable source is through the Master version of The Wellspring activity.

Regular participants in endgame content can also encounter Ascendant Alloys as rare drops, enriching their crafting potential.

7 Ascendant Shard

The Complete Package

destiny2-046

Cost

1 Bento Token for 2 Shards

Similar to Ascendant Alloys, Ascendant Shards are crucial materials for equipment upgrades. Specifically, Ascendant Shards are key for armor enhancements.

Often referred to as “golf balls”by the community, they can also be procured from Rahool for an equivalent price to the Ascendant Alloy.

Additionally, Ascendant Shards can be farmed from Grandmaster Nightfalls and challenging Pale Heart activities, creating more opportunities for improving your gear.

6 Exotic Ciphers

Acquire a Cipher

destiny2-047

Cost

1 Bento Token for 1 Cipher

Exotic Ciphers are among the rarest resources, as they can be obtained only a limited number of times. They enable the acquisition of new exotic items or enhance exotic armor stats akin to Artifice armor.

Gain Exotic Ciphers by advancing through the Season Pass, resetting your rank with Xur, completing weekly Xur quests, or through rank resets with Master Rahool.

If you find yourself in urgent need of an Exotic Cipher, spending a Bento Token might be justified.

5 Mementos

Cosmetic Additions

destiny2-050

Cost

1 Bento Token for 1 Memento

Mementos serve as unique items that can be applied to your weapons, granting them a distinctive shader, title, and activity tracker. Regardless of whether it’s Nightfalls, Trials, or seasonal events, these items significantly enhance your standing as a Guardian.

A limited selection is available for purchase from Eris:

  • Gambit
  • Nightfall
  • Iron Banner
  • Festival of the Lost
  • Dawning
  • Guardian Games
  • Solstice

Prioritize buying these mementos if you’ve missed them from their respective events. Given that Festival of the Lost, Dawning, Guardian Games, and Solstice are annual occurrences and feature unique shaders, they should be among your top choices when spending your Bento Tokens.

4 Igneous Hammer (Adept)

Take Your Shot

destiny2-042

Cost

1 Bento Token

The Igneous Hammer is a Solar 120 RPM hand cannon, exclusively attainable through Trials of Osiris, which might elude many players. It’s an essential purchase for anyone seeking a powerful PvP hand cannon.

This weapon features a predetermined roll with notable perks: Fragile Focus and Precision Instrument. A combination with a Range Masterwork enhances its threat level in the Crucible, allowing players to gain the upper hand in engagements.

This purchase is particularly worthwhile if participating in Trials is not on your agenda.

3 Horror’s Least (Adept)

Spring Into Action

destiny2-044

Cost

1 Bento Token

The Horror’s Least is a 540 RPM Arc pulse rifle available exclusively through Grandmaster Nightfall completions. Given that GM weapon drops change on a weekly basis, buying this weapon can be a strategic move.

Equipped with Perpetual Motion and Kill Clip, this Adept version can be a formidable choice in PvP, supported by a Stability Masterwork.

Fully upgraded, it delivers impressive and consistent damage output.

1 Cataphract GL3 (Adept)

Don’t Overlook This GL

destiny2-041

Cost

1 Bento Token

For a mere Bento Token, you can acquire one of the most effective DPS grenade launchers available. The Adept Cataphract GL3 is a Strand adaptive frame heavy grenade launcher, obtainable exclusively through Trials of Osiris.

This weapon comes with perks such as Envious Assassin and Bait and Switch, making it excellent for burst DPS during boss battles. Its origin trait, Alacrity, enhances reload speed, stability, handling, and aim assist for solo players.

This is an essential item if you aim to deal significant damage. It’s also worth noting that Banshee-44 is offering the VS Chill Inhibitor, another strong weapon with comparable perks. Acquiring both is advisable as they serve different damage purposes.
